The Hybrid Wilderness First Responder Recertification course is designed for those who hold a current WFR certification from a reputable organization. Current certifications must meet the WMEC Standards. Those with a WEMS certification may use this course to recertify. This course is geared towards brushing off the cobwebs and refining skills. The Wilderness First Aid course is a 16+ hour introduction to general first aid/CPR concepts and skills. The EMT Refresher Course meets the 24 hours of coursework required to renew in the State of California, including skill verification. CEUs can be applied toward the National Registry 40-hour requirement. The course includes BLS for Healthcare Provider CPR through the Health & Safety Institute and covers the required State of California training in Naloxone and Epinephrine administration and glucometer use.
